The CCI noted that compliance with TRAI regulations does not preclude the possibility of a violation of competition law. The Supreme Court’s judgment in the Bharti Airtel case reaffirmed the CCI’s role in examining anti-competitive practices even when a sectoral regulator is involved.

Amount received as reimbursements for expenses related to software subscription services should not be taxed as technical services income under Article 12 of the of the India-USA Double Taxation Avoidance Agreement ( DTAA ) or Section 9(1)(vii).
